Chain Hoist

NSN: 3950-01-515-4747 | Model: LG-2710 1/2

A device designed to be suspended above deck, floor or ground level having one or more revolving whelped wheels over which a chain is passed for the purpose of raising or lowering a load. May be suspended so as to travel on a fixed track.

Special Features
Hoist, trolley suspension, rigid model, spur geared, low headroom, spec: mil-h-904e, class i, type g. Type trolley-geared. Type lift: link chain, grade 3. I-beam track size: 5 in x 14.75 ft straight track. Hook travel: 6ft. Hand chain dok travel: 6ft. Hand chain drop: 2 ft x 4 in (spark resistant hand chain). Turnabike operating circle: 34 in (dia). Traversing method: positive drive, ssprocket engaging a 1 in pitch number 80 asa roller chain welded tothe under side of the beam. No-back double acting weston brake. Canvas chain container and hook latch. No iron or aluminum load bearing castings. Bumpers and safety lugs. Special label plate. No welds except hoist hand wheel, load and hand chains and hook nut. Per chester drawing c-21785 (ref drawing d-20868 with modifications)
